Q3 Planning Note — Pilot with Hartwell Mercantile

Sales leads: the Hartwell Mercantile pilot enters phase two in July, covering twelve stores in the Caldermoor region. Please track shelf-placement feedback weekly and log conversion data in the Lanternview dashboard every Friday. Marta Oveson will coordinate merchandising queries. Do not discuss terms externally until contracts close. The strategic rationale is summarized below.

confidential, kahop-yahap: Project Weniel slips by six weeks because of the staffing delay.

# Websocket compression settings for the Quillport gateway.
# permessage-deflate cuts bandwidth roughly 60% on our chat payloads,
# but costs CPU and adds latency spikes under burst load, so we only
# enable it for connections negotiated over slow links.
# Compression metrics are logged to the telemetry store; the service
# reads its credentials from the connection string directly below.

database URL for bahop-yagep: mssql://sildor_svc:35ha7jz@db-fb6d.nelvrodyn.example:5432/casath

Ticket: Dark-mode config drift on admin dashboard

Welcome — short version: the Ledgerloom admin dashboard renders dark mode correctly in staging but not production. Root cause is config drift; someone hand-edited the prod theme settings months ago and they were never reconciled with the repo. Symptoms: washed-out charts, unreadable sidebar labels. Task: diff prod against the committed baseline and restore parity, then lock the file. For reference, the intended configuration is as follows.

settings of fahag-haduf:
[ulaox]
port = 8443
region = south-2
host = ulaox.lumiccorp.internal
timeout_ms = 500
retries = 8

Ticket: Config drift on Quillbus log compaction settings

The broker nodes in the Harlow cluster are running with compaction thresholds that no longer match what's in the Fernwheel deploy repo. Someone appears to have hand-tuned segment retention during the March incident and never backported the change. Compaction is now lagging on the orders topic, and disk usage on node three is climbing about 4% a day. Please reconcile before the weekend. For reference, the values currently live on the brokers are as follows.

deployment values, yahop-kajop:
holath:
  log_level: info
  metrics_host: metrics.holath.lumiclabs.internal
  pin: 9484
  pool_size: 4